ABOUT THE BOOK

A storm stalks the English Channel.
Not from the sky—
but from Westminster.
A government losing control.
A mission that cannot exist.
And a sea that remembers every secret.

Britain’s government is drowning in scandal and political decay. With voters turning away and the migrant crisis spiralling out of control, the Prime Minister’s inner circle proposes a solution no minister will ever admit exists: covert action at sea. Silent. Deniable. Ruthless.
Dominic Carver is the weapon they choose.
Ex-SBS. Disciplined. Disposable.
His orders are simple: stop the boats.
Maximum fear. Maximum confusion. Maximum deniability.
Far from the marble corridors of power, Declan “Dex” Mullen is fighting his own war in the migrant camps of northern France. A ruthless smuggler with a reputation built on fear, Dex controls the most profitable routes across the Channel. Migrants whisper of ghost attacks, shredded dinghies, and something in the dark water that strikes without warning. Dex doesn’t believe rumours—until they start costing him money.
Every crossing is a roll of the dice: families fleeing death, men chasing opportunity, children pulled into inflatable boats that should never touch open water. The sea has always been merciless. But now it has help.
As the operation intensifies, Carver begins to understand the true scale of the mission—and the price of obedience. The government wants plausible deniability; Maya Linford, the strategist behind the plan, wants results. And somewhere between their ambition and their secrecy, innocent lives are caught in the machinery of the state.
When one mission goes wrong, the cover story fractures. Survivors speak. Journalists swarm. Cabinet factions turn on each other. Dex hunts for whoever has invaded his domain, determined to exact revenge. And Carver is forced to choose between following orders…or undermining the mission before it consumes his humanity.
MIGRANT CRISIS is a chilling political thriller of power, covert action, and human consequences. Set against the cold waters of the Channel, it rips open the gap between public morality and private brutality—where governments make decisions in the shadows, and the people who pay the price are the last to know.
Fans of John le Carré’s realism, Tom Clancy’s operational detail, and contemporary geopolitical suspense will find a dark, cinematic spiral of deception, survival, and state-sanctioned violence. Where power hides, the sea remembers. And some storms can’t be contained.
